πŸ₯˜ Ingredients

12 items
  • 2 pieces Chicken breast
  • 2 tablespoons Olive oil
  • 1 teaspoon Paprika
  • 1 teaspoon Garlic powder
  • 0.5 teaspoon Salt
  • 0.25 teaspoon Black pepper
  • 4 leaves Lettuce leaves
  • 1 large Tomato
  • 0.5 sliced Cucumber
  • 4 pieces Bread rolls
  • 4 tablespoons Mayonnaise
  • 2 tablespoons Fresh parsley

πŸ“ Instructions

13 steps
1

Preheat the oven to 375Β°F (190Β°C).

2

Clean and pat dry the chicken breasts.

3

In a small bowl, combine olive oil, paprika, garlic powder, salt, and black pepper to create the marinade.

4

Coat the chicken breasts evenly with the marinade and let them sit for 5-10 minutes.

5

Heat a grill pan or skillet over medium-high heat and cook the chicken breasts for 5 minutes on each side, until nicely browned.

6

Transfer the chicken breasts to a baking tray and finish cooking in the preheated oven for 10 minutes or until fully cooked through.

7

While the chicken is baking, slice the tomato and cucumber.

8

Halve the bread rolls and lightly toast them if desired.

9

Once the chicken is done, let it rest for a few minutes before cutting into strips or slices.

10

Spread 1 tablespoon of mayonnaise on the bottom half of each bread roll.

11

Layer the lettuce, sliced tomato, cucumber, and chicken strips on top.

12

Sprinkle with fresh parsley for garnish.

13

Top with the other half of the bread roll and serve immediately.
